Shotgunning beer is a favorite and lively drinking activity that has become a staple at parties and gatherings. It involves consuming a can of beer in a rapid and unique manner, creating an exhilarating experience for participants and onlookers alike. The procedure typically begins by puncturing a hole near the bottom of the beer can, usually with a vital or even a specialized tool, enabling a faster flow of the beverage. This hole is then placed to the mouth, while the tab at the the top of can is opened to facilitate air intake, enabling a clean and swift chugging motion.
